Grab and Go Bag

< 1 mn readThe California Governor’s Office of Emergency Services (Cal OES) encourages all Californians to start preparing now to reduce the stress caused by an emergency. A go-bag contains some essential items you may need in case you need to evacuate your home in a hurry. Pack a Go-Bag When a disaster hits, you might not have […]

Be prepared: Sign up for Emergency Alerts

< 1 mn readSigning up for emergency alerts provides essential time and information ahead of a disaster, as well as updated guidance during, to help ensure the safety of you and your family during an emergency. Every California county offers free emergency alerts to support residents during crises. Enroll in alerts for your residential and workplace counties to […]

Governor Newsom predeploys more firefighting resources to Trinity County

2 mn readSACRAMENTO – At the direction of Governor Gavin Newsom, the California Governor’s Office of Emergency Services (Cal OES) today approved the predeployment of five fire engines to Trinity County ahead of expected high temperatures, low humidity, and dry lightning. This is in addition to resources predeployed last week in response to elevated heat and critical fire weather forecasted […]
